Ruthless Haaland helps Manchester City make quick work of Leicester | Premier League

Manchester City did what they desired: beat Leicester to keep their title defence in their hands before Arsenal travel here for a seismic showdown on 26 April.

For Dean Smith, this first match of a tenure that will finish at the end of the season was always going to be one to chalk off in his side’s fight to beat the drop. Towards the end Kelechi Iheanacho tapped in after a mix-up between Kalvin Phillips and Ederson but it was a consolation only.
